About this book

A First Course in Ergodic Theory provides readers with an introductory course in Ergodic Theory. This textbook has been developed from the authors' own notes on the subject, which they have been teaching since the 1990s. Over the years they have added topics, theorems, examples and explanations from various sources. The result is a book that is easy to teach from and easy to learn from — designed to require only minimal prerequisites.

1.1 WHAT IS ERGODIC THEORY?

Dynamical systems theory is the area of mathematics dedicated to the study of processes that evolve over time. There are many ways to approach this subject and ergodic theory focuses on describing the asymptotic average behavior of dynamical systems. To do that it uses techniques from many different fields including probability theory, statistical mechanics, number theory, vector fields on manifolds, group actions of homogeneous spaces and fractal geometry.
The word ergodic is a mixture of two Greek words: ergon (work) and odos (path). The word was introduced by L. Boltzmann (1844–1906) regarding his hypothesis in statistical mechanics: for large systems of interacting particles in equilibrium, the time average along a single trajectory equals the space average. The hypothesis as he stated it was false, and the search for conditions under which these two quantities are equal led to the birth of ergodic theory as it is known nowadays.
